Synchronous PWM Controller
AP2011
„ Virtual Frequency Control
Virtual Frequency Controlcombines the
advantages of constant frequency and constant
off-time control in a single mode of operation. This
allows fix frequency, precision switching voltage
regulator control with fast transient response and
the smallest solution size. Switch duty cycle can be
adjusted from 0% to 100% on a pulse by pulse basis
when responding to transient conditions. Both 0%
and 100% duty cycle operation can be maintained
for extended periods of time in response to load or
line transients. Figure 1 depicts a simplified
operation of the Virtual Frequency Control
technique: The VFC oscillator generates a pulse of
a known duration (VFC_Pulse). The regulator loop
responds by returning a complementary feedback
pulse (FB_Pulse). The FB_Pulse duration is a result
of external conditions such as inductor size, the
voltage across the inductor and the duration of the
VFC_Pulse. A VFC control loop is then formed
whereby the duration of the VFC_Pulse is modified
as a result of the FB_Pulse duration. The VFC loop
arrives at a state of equilibrium, where the operating
frequency remains inherently constant.

Virtual frequency control is a technique that
provides stable, constant frequency of operation for
pulse controlled architectures such as constant
off-time/on-time. This is all done internal to the IC
with minimal number of components and without the
need for connections to external terminals such as
input and/or output. No external compensation is
required, thus providing a low cost, high
performance fix frequency solution for switching
voltage regulators.
